Cherry Lemonade is a refreshing beverage that combines the tangy zest of lemons with the sweet, tart flavor of ripe cherries. Typically crafted by blending fresh lemon juice, cherry puree or juice, water, and sugar, this drink offers a vibrant balance of sweet and sour. A popular choice in summer, Cherry Lemonade is enjoyed across various cuisines but is especially associated with American classic refreshment culture. Rich in vitamin C from lemons and antioxidants from cherries, it provides some notable health benefits like supporting immunity and reducing inflammation. However, its nutritional profile can vary; added sugars may pose a downside for those monitoring their intake. For a healthier twist, opt for natural sweeteners or reduce sugar content when preparing. Perfectly versatile, Cherry Lemonade can be enjoyed as-is or elevated with sparkling water for a fizzy alternative.
